L85098 L8 Ruling Active

The tariff classification of the "Suds & Mirror" from China.

Issued July 13, 2005 by U.S. Customs and Border Protection.

Tariff classification

HTS codes: 3924.90.5500

Headings: 3924

Product description

The Suds & Mirror (Item 150U) is a plastic mirror for use while giving a baby a bath. The mirror frame is decorated with a plastic snail and a plastic crab. The snail’s head can be used as a hook for a washcloth. The crab has two claws, one holding a plastic comb and the other holding a plastic shampoo dispenser in the shape of a seahorse. The shampoo is not included. Suction cups hold the mirror to the wall or side of the tub.

The applicable subheading for the Suds & Mirror will be 3924.90.5500, Harmonized Tariff Schedule of the United States (HTS), which provides for other household articles…of plastics: other. The rate of duty will be 3.4 percent ad valorem.
